MSA 2000i G1 Maximum Drive Size
Hello, due to "budget limitations" I've been tasked with determining if we can use 2 MSA 2000i that are currently using the 300 GB SAS drives (3 1/2"). I am tryting to find out what the maximum hard drive capacity that is supported on this storage device. I'm pretty sure this is a G1 (going by the part #) and from what I've found so far is that this device will support up to 5.4 TB of total space (450 GB drives in the 12 slots) but everything that I have read is very old.
Does anyone know what the maximum drive capacity supported is? There are some hard drives available that we can use that are 1 TB but I need to find out if those are even supported on this storage device.
